On Monday's Crazy Ex-Girlfriend, Rebecca (Rachel Bloom) decides to throw a party in an attempt to get closer to Josh (Vincent Rodriguez III). But the whole ordeal only serves to resurface a lot of Rebecca's deep-rooted childhood anxieties.

It turns out that the last time Rebecca hosted a party, barely anyone showed up, her father walked out on her family and she didn't even get to watch the boy band pay-per-view she had thrown the party to see.

But thanks to some convincing from Paula (Donna Lynne Champlin), Rebecca decides to go for it anyways. And as a way to reassure herself that this isn't a total mistake, Rebecca celebrates her decision by singing a duet with her younger self (Ava Acres) to the peppy, but fairly depressing, tune "We Have Friends."
